Symposium H, I, and V were held at the Material Research Society Spring 2013 meeting, April 1–5, 2013.
At the Material Research Society Spring 2013 meeting, held in San Francisco April 1?5, 2013, three symposia were held that focused on thermal-to-electric energy conversion and thermal transport: Symposium H: Nanoscale Thermoelectrics - Materials and Transport Phenomena - II, Symposium I: Materials for Solid-State Refrigeration, and Symposium V: Nanoscale Heat Transport - From Fundamentals to Devices. Although each technical session was focused on a different aspect of this subject, the intellectual commensurability of these symposia warranted the publication of their proceedings in a single volume.
